On Thu, Feb 04, 1999 at 01:39:55PM +0000, Dave Swegen wrote:
> When I upgraded ssh recently I was very annoyed to notice that the package
> merrily popped all the symlinks I had removed from /etc/rc?.d and
> /etc/init.d that start sshd back in again, and the thought of having to go
> through and delete them all again really made me miffed. 

a better "fix" than removing the S symlinks would be to edit
/etc/init.d/ssh and add the line "exit 0" near the top of the script.

it's a config file, so dpkg will prompt you before overwriting it.
